Childminding, often referred to as home-based childcare, plays a pivotal role in shaping the formative years of children and nurturing their growth and development. Operating within the comforting confines of a home environment, childminders provide personalized care and attention to young children, fostering a sense of security and belonging that lays the foundation for future success. As the demand for flexible childcare options continues to rise, the importance of childminding in supporting working families and promoting early childhood development cannot be overstated.

One of the key benefits of Childminding lies in its intimate setting, which allows for individualized care tailored to the unique needs and interests of each child. Unlike larger childcare facilities, where children may be one of many in a group setting, childminders offer a more personalized approach, providing one-on-one interaction and meaningful engagement that promotes social, emotional, and cognitive development. From structured learning activities to spontaneous play and exploration, childminders create nurturing environments where children can thrive and reach their full potential.

Furthermore, childminding offers a level of flexibility and convenience that is highly valued by today's busy families. With flexible hours and personalized scheduling options, childminders can accommodate the diverse needs of working parents, offering peace of mind knowing that their children are in safe and loving hands while they pursue their professional endeavors. In addition to providing essential childcare services, childminders also play a crucial role in preparing children for school readiness. Through a combination of structured learning activities, imaginative play, and social interaction, childminders help children develop the foundational skills they need to succeed academically and socially. From early literacy and numeracy skills to problem-solving and critical thinking abilities, childminders create stimulating environments that inspire curiosity and foster a lifelong love of learning.

Moreover, childminding offers numerous benefits for the broader community, including economic stimulation and job creation. By providing opportunities for individuals to become registered childminders and offer childcare services from their homes, childminding contributes to local economies and helps support small business growth. Additionally, childminding plays a vital role in addressing childcare shortages in underserved areas, providing families with access to quality childcare options that meet their needs and support their children's development.

Despite the many benefits of childminding, the profession faces its own set of challenges, including regulatory requirements, financial considerations, and access to professional development opportunities. Childminders must navigate complex regulations and licensing requirements to operate legally, which can be daunting for newcomers to the profession. Furthermore, the financial viability of childminding can be precarious, with fluctuating demand and overhead costs posing significant challenges for childminders seeking to sustain their businesses long-term.
